Description The preview report now only needs to be run at the start of the process. If at any time the process pauses or stops for any reason, it can be restarted without having to re-run the preview report first. Description Due to the number of customer records that require roll-up, the process often runs through the night when users are out of the system. When the app pools recycle, the process is logged out and unable to continue. To avoid the need for customer intervention, the process now detects that it has been logged out. Description IYSS Sys Admin client and NCCIS Checker Tool: Activity Code 130 description updated from Custodial sentence to Custodial institution.

Description From October 14th 2025 support for Microsoft Access Runtime 2016 ceases. To ensure uninterrupted service, IYSS imports have been upgraded to Microsoft 365 Runtime.

Description IYSS Sys Admin client and NCCIS Checker Tool: Activity Code 280 description updated from 16-19 Independent Specialist Provider to Special post-16 institution.

Description The IYSS roll up routine has been improved so that it can complete without any user intervention. It should also complete within a day when processing thousands of student records.

Description The monthly NCCIS statutory return has been updated as follows: The NCCIS XML output node SENDFlag has been renamed to EHCPFlag So that the NCCIS XML file output is compliant with the new 2024/25 statutory requirements
